Output cc0f9437388af851654ab764735e04b334a843029c24e0704e00cab63973372b:68

value
1586094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4599261e56e8c3adf5c3d5677bd1926ca036dfa6 OP_EQUAL
address
38321kafkvDRuvpzF29BJjsvViQfXGrwze
transaction
cc0f9437388af851654ab764735e04b334a843029c24e0704e00cab63973372b
confirmations
232629
spent
true